Lars Winther is a Professor in the Section of Geography at the Department of Geosciences and Natural Resource Management at the University of Copenhagen. He obtained his PhD in Economic Geography in 1997 from the same department and has since held various academic positions including Assistant Professor and Associate Professor. His research expertise focuses on urban economic geography, particularly the dynamics of urban and regional development, industrial change, and the socioeconomic factors influencing employment and competitiveness. Winther's work emphasizes the importance of human capital and innovation in understanding spatial patterns and economic activities within city-regions. He has undertaken interdisciplinary urban research and collaborated on significant projects addressing transformation in small to medium-sized cities, re-industrialization impacts, and the complexities of peri-urban changes. His notable collaborations include work with several institutions within Denmark, emphasizing empirical research through both quantitative and qualitative methodologies. Winther is also engaged in supervising PhD students and has contributed to the advancement of knowledge in economic geography through various funded research initiatives.
